I have a set of stock Silverado bags and a set of the mounting brackets. However, my delima is that there are no mounting nuts and bolts. Any suggestion on how to proceed? Try to by the nuts and bolts (I have no clue what size etc.)? Toss the mounting brackets and buy a new complete mounting kit? Anyone has an idea what is needed? Any help would be much appreciated. I am at work right now Yickwo if no one answers you I will look at the bolt sizes when I get home around 8:30 est.... there are no nuts they bolt into where the eyebrow bolts are and there is a spacer between the brackets and the chrome eyebrows on the rear fender and the front needs 2 bolts that attach near the swingarms.....there are also 4 bolts inside for the bottoms of the bags to attach to the brackets as well as washers..Coug

By the way Yickwo welcome to the Clinic....Okay the size bolts for the inside bottoms of the bag are metric #6x1" long hexheads there are also some spacers that fit in the holes at the bottom of the bags they are about 1/2"hx7/16ths"in diameter and capped by washers and the length of the side spacers are 13/16ths the bolts for those are 8mx15/16ths"...hope this helps ....Coug

The bolts to hold the brackets to the eyebrows are 2" long. I'm not sure of the thread size anymore. If there is a bolt in there now take them to Ace and find out the thread and get 2". I replaced mine with stainless steel when I did my bags. I do this with any bolt I take off the bike. Worth the few cents.
